Charles de Montesquieu was an influential French philosopher and political thinker of the Enlightenment era, best known for his works on the theory of government and the separation of powers. His most significant work, "The Spirit of the Laws," explores the relationship between laws, social structures, and the political environment, advocating for a system of checks and balances to prevent tyranny. Montesquieu's ideas laid the groundwork for modern democratic governance and significantly influenced the framers of the United States Constitution. His contributions continue to be relevant in discussions of political theory and civil liberties today.
